E. Discussing new Concepts and
Practicing New Skills #2
We will now proceed to the next
topic which is bullying.
Okay class. What is bullying? It is an unwanted, aggressive behaviour. The
behaviour is repeated, or can be repeated,
overtime. Both kids who are bullied and who
bully others may have serious, lasting problems.
There are different classifications of The different classifications of bullying are verbal
bullying, do you have any idea if what are bullying, social bullying, physical bullying, and
those? cyberbullying.
What is Verbal bullying? It is saying or writing mean and nasty things. And
it includes teasing, name calling, and threatening
to cause harm.
What is Social bullying? It sometimes referred to as relational bullying-
hurting someone’s reputation or relationships. It
includes: spreading rumors about someone and
embarrassing someone in public.
What is Physical bullying? It refers to hurting a person’s body or destroying
his/her possessions. It includes: Hitting, spitting,
taking or breaking someone’s things, and making
mean or rude hand gestures.
What is Cyberbullying? It is verbal and social bullying done through use
of technology and electronic means. It includes:
using social media and using electronic mails.
